In this CPU comparison, we compare the Qualcomm Snapdragon 7 Gen 1 and the AMD Athlon II X2 210e and use benchmarks to check which processor is faster.

We compare the Qualcomm Snapdragon 7 Gen 1 6 core processor released in Q2/2022 with the AMD Athlon II X2 210e which has 2 CPU cores and was introduced in Q3/2010.

CPU Cores and Base Frequency

The Qualcomm Snapdragon 7 Gen 1 is a 6 core processor with a clock frequency of 2.40 GHz. The processor can compute 6 threads at the same time. The AMD Athlon II X2 210e clocks with 2.60 GHz, has 2 CPU cores and can calculate 2 threads in parallel.

Memory & PCIe

Up to 16 GB of memory in a maximum of 2 memory channels is supported by the Qualcomm Snapdragon 7 Gen 1, while the AMD Athlon II X2 210e supports a maximum of 16 GB of memory with a maximum memory bandwidth of 21.3 GB/s enabled.

Thermal Management

The Qualcomm Snapdragon 7 Gen 1 has a TDP of 8 W. The TDP of the AMD Athlon II X2 210e is 45 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ution.

Technical details

The Qualcomm Snapdragon 7 Gen 1 has 3.00 MB cache and is manufactured in 4 nm. The cache of AMD Athlon II X2 210e is at 2.00 MB. The processor is manufactured in 45 nm.

AnTuTu 9 Benchmark

The AnTuTu 9 benchmark is very well suited to measuring the performance of a smartphone. AnTuTu 9 is quite heavy on 3D graphics and can now also use the "Metal" graphics interface. In AnTuTu, memory and UX (user experience) are also tested by simulating browser and app usage. AnTuTu version 9 can compare any ARM CPU running on Android or iOS. Devices may not be directly comparable when benchmarked on different operating systems.

In the AnTuTu 9 benchmark, the single-core performance of a processor is only slightly weighted. The rating is made up of the multi-core performance of the processor, the speed of the working memory, and the performance of the internal graphics.
